Curie, Pierre (1859-1906) & Marie (1867-1934):
The Curies, in 1903, won the Nobel Prize in Physics "in recognition of the extraordinary services they have rendered by their joint researches on the radiation phenomena discovered by Professor Henri Becquerel."

Faraday, Michael (1791-1867):
Faraday is generally credited with the discovery of electromagnetic induction (1821), and described certain elements and chemical compounds such as chlorine and benzene.

Emerita De Guzman is a Filipino scientist. She is best known for her research on the propagation of pure makapuno trees and was awarded the Rizal Pro Patria award, Outstanding Scientist Award of the Philippine Association for the Advancement of Science and the Professional Award for agriculture of the UP Alumni Association.
